在当今高度互联的网络环境中,企业分支机构、远程办公人员以及跨地域团队之间的数据交换日益频繁,为了保障通信的安全性与私密性,虚拟私人网络(VPN)已成为不可或缺的技术手段。VPN客户端之间的直接通信(即Client-to-Client Communication)不仅提升了传输效率,还降低了中心服务器的负载压力,是现代网络架构中的一项关键能力,本文将从技术原理、部署方式、安全考量及实际应用场景出发,深入探讨如何实现高效且安全的VPN客户端间通信。
理解其核心原理至关重要,传统VPN通常采用“集中式”架构,所有流量均通过中心网关(如OpenVPN或IPsec服务器)转发,这虽然简化了管理,但增加了延迟和带宽瓶颈,而客户端间通信则允许两个处于同一VPN网络中的终端设备直接建立点对点连接,绕过中心服务器,从而显著提升性能,这种模式常见于基于SD-WAN、WireGuard或OpenVPN的高级配置中。
实现这一功能的关键在于“路由策略”的正确配置,在使用OpenVPN时,可通过设置push "route <client_subnet> 255.255.255.0"来向客户端推送子网路由信息,使它们知道彼此的IP段可达;同时启用client-to-client选项,允许客户端之间互发数据包,对于WireGuard这类现代协议,只需在服务端配置文件中添加AllowedIPs = <client_ip>/32并开启Endpoint字段的自动发现机制,即可实现类似效果。
安全性必须优先考虑,若未加控制地开放客户端互通,可能引发内部网络暴露风险,建议采取以下措施:一是基于角色的访问控制(RBAC),仅授权特定用户组可相互通信;二是启用加密隧道保护,确保通信内容不被窃听;三是结合防火墙规则(如iptables或nftables)限制不必要的端口和服务,防止横向渗透。
实际部署中,典型场景包括:
- 远程开发团队成员共享本地开发环境资源;
- 分支机构间无需经过云服务器即可进行数据库同步;
- 家庭NAS与移动设备间的私有文件传输。
以某金融企业为例,其IT部门部署了基于OpenVPN的站点到站点+客户端到客户端混合模型,使得上海和北京两地员工可直接访问对方局域网内的ERP系统,延迟从平均120ms降至30ms以内,同时避免了因中心节点过载导致的服务中断。
合理设计并实施VPN客户端间通信方案,不仅能优化用户体验,还能增强网络弹性与可扩展性,作为网络工程师,我们需在灵活性与安全性之间找到最佳平衡点,利用工具链(如Ansible自动化部署、Suricata入侵检测)持续监控和加固这一通道,真正让安全、高效的通信成为数字业务的基石。

半仙加速器-海外加速器 | VPN加速器 | VPN翻墙加速器 | VPN梯子 | VPN外网加速






